Preview
Malmo and Gothenburg measure strength at Swedbank Stadion, Malmo, in a match for matchday 25 of the Swedish championship. In the last match between the two emblems Malmo beat Gothenburg by 0-3.

Analysis Malmö

The Malmo team starts for this match with a 3-2 loss in the home match against Djurgarden, putting a final point to the four straight matches without losing in this competition: the two goals of the team were signed by Ola Toivonen. Currently the home team occupies the 1st position of Swedish championship, with 47 points, the result of 13 wins, 8 draws and 3 losses. With regard to goals in this condition, the home team scored on average 1.92 goals and conceded on average 0.62 goals per game, that is, it has high quality in the most offensive sector.

Coach Jon Dahl Tomasson should keep the team in 4-3-3 by focusing on maintaining possession of the ball and successive attacks organized especially by the runners. Isaac Kiese Thelin is one of the most dangerous players on the front, being Malmo's top scorer with 11 goals scored. Usually the housekeepers create a lot of danger through dead balls. Out of this game is Jo Inge Berget due to punishment.

Analysis IFK Göteborg

The Gothenburg team starts for this matchday with a 2-0 defeat in the trip to field of AIK Solna, putting an end to the two matches in a row without losing in this competition. At the moment, the foreign team occupies the 13th place of the Swedish championship, with 24 points earned, the result of 4 wins, 12 draws and 8 losses. In the matches played away, the visitors scored an average of 1.17 goals and conceded an average of 1.17 goals per game, showing some gaps in both sectors.

In this match against Malmo, coach Roland Nilsson must maintain its usual tactical scheme, i.e. 4-4-2 with Pontus Wernbloom and Patrik Karlsson Lagemyr being the team's most offensive references: this last player is one of the best scorers of the visitors with 5 goals scored. It should be stressed that Gothenburg has shown great competence in counter-attacks. For this game the visiting coach can count on all his players.
